This is not accurate. It was a 3 judge panel The judge who wrote the opinion was Judge Neomi Rao and it was supported by Judge Justin Walker, both Trump appointees and Judge J. Michelle Childs, a Biden appointee, wrote the dissent. It was a 2-1 decision.
